Prison officer ‘incited inmates to violence’
A prison officer encouraged inmates to attack each other because he hated the sexual offenders he guarded in a special section of a prison, a Guildford Crown Court has heard.
James Cookson, who worked at HMP High Down in Surrey, denies illicitly releasing information about a prisoner to others at the jail and encouraging inmates into violently attacking each other. Mr Cookson did not appear in court.
